Surinder Pal Singh Sibia is an Indian politician, and a member of Indian National Congress. He served as MLA of Sangrur from 2007 to 2012.[1] He contested from Sangrur in 1997, 2007, and 2012, while twice (2002 and 2017) from Barnala. Sibia has also served as vice-president of Punjab Pradesh Congress Committee.[1] Sibia joined Shiromani Akali Dal in 2016 ahead of 2017 assembly elections, and contested from Barnala.[2] In 2019, he rejoined Congress in presence of then Punjab Chief Minister Amarinder Singh.[3]
